Transaction d15f951786fea7ccc4fe13ee2f89370205051c924ff873bc4de57a454abdbebf
1 Input
1 Output
-
d15f951786fea7ccc4fe13ee2f89370205051c924ff873bc4de57a454abdbebf:0
- value
- 38584083
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fbe6f3e1ce33361aaca0382532b0b7eb94e3677
- address
- bc1q07lx70suuvekr2k2qwp9x2ct06u5udnhcx2gnk